Good morning everyone!

1. The ball is in your court - it's your decision
πŸ‘‰ We've presented our proposal, so now the ball is in your court to decide how you'd like to proceed.

2. When pigs fly - things never happen
πŸ‘‰ He said he'd clean his room thoroughly, but I'll believe that when pigs fly.

3. In hot water - In trouble
πŸ‘‰ If you don't submit your assignment on time, you'll be in hot water with the teacher.

Today's Session Of #nowyouknowwithena : High-Level but Simple Vocabularies !

Did you know that using bombastic words without knowing their true meaning will cause you to lose marks? Instead of wasting your marks freely, try using simple words but make them sound cool!

For example :

1. eat - consume
2. buy - purchase
3. lose - defeat
4. break - shatter
5. help - assist
6. hurt - injure
7. leave - depart
8. find - discover
9. good - excellent
10. sad - melancholy
11. get - acquire / receive
12. disagree - object
13. honest - sincere
14. talk - communicate
15. cute - adorable
16. small - tiny / petite
17. valuable - precious
18. noisy - deafening
19. tell - inform
20. bad - negative
21. lively - energetic
22. ask - enquire
23. chance - opportunity
24. smart - intelligent / brilliant
25. tired - exhausted
26. often - frequent
27. understand - comprehend
28. beginner - amateur
28. big - enormous
29. old - ancient
30. interesting - appealing
31. pretty - breathtaking
32. amazing - fascinating

notice how you can understand all these "advanced" vocabulary without the need to google it? it may sound basic but these are actually some B2 level vocabularies! but who knows if you can achieve C1 with these right? go shoot your shot πŸ—£

β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’β€’

p/s : avoid using a lot of those words in part 1 (email writing) because we need to be informal in part 1 in order to get 5 marks on CA (communicative achievement)! instead, feel free to use A LOT of those words in part 2 πŸ’―
